ALEXANDRIA, Va., June 9 -- United States Patent no. 12,651,308, issued on June 9, was assigned to Apple Inc. (Cupertino, Calif.).

"Warping an input image based on depth and offset information" was invented by Tobias Eble (Sunnyvale, Calif.), Pedro Manuel Da Silva Quelhas (Sunnyvale, Calif.) and Raffi A. Bedikian (Mountain View, Calif.).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"Various implementations disclosed herein include a method performed at an electronic device including one or more processors, a non-transitory memory, an image sensor, and a display device.
